For management processor targets:

When a license is assigned to a management processor, a license record is created and
stored in the License Manager database.

If the selected management processor is already licensed, you cannot replace that license
with a new license from License Manager. You must first delete the existing license at the
management processor console and then insert the new license (directly or using License
Manger). However, Integrity MP does replace a demo key with a permanent license. If a
permanent key is already present, Integrity MP displays a message such as License already
Installed

.

An assigned license cannot be unassigned from one management processor and assigned to
another management processor. Licenses delivered directly to the actual target system cannot
be unassigned because the behavior of the product operating with that license is outside the
scope of License Manager.

When assigning licenses to management processor targets, the SSH credentials for each target
must be known. When deploying licenses to remote servers, the access credentials must be known.

Remember that management processor licenses must be applied directly to the management
processor and not its host server.

NOTE:

When pasting in the complete key, the key can be in the normal format of five groups

of five characters, with each separated by a hyphen (-), (for example,
12345-67890-54321-09876-12345). There are no spaces between the characters and the
hyphens.
